How do I open the battery compartment of an Apple TV remote?
I have a very old Apple TV - the big white one. Going to replace the battery in the remote, but cannot figure out how to open it. Anyone knows??

I have a very old Apple TV - the big white one.
That is indeed very old. It was sold from 2007–2010. Nice for a personal museum, but unfortunately not much else. Any useful functionality it had, is no longer supported. It isn’t allowed to connect to the iTunes Store anymore, so it can’t get or validate any movies or TV show from Apple’s Store. Syncing non-DRM files to it requires a very old version (v12.6.2 or earlier) of the iTunes application, which wouldn’t be available for modern computers.
Going to replace the battery in the remote, but cannot figure out how to open it. Anyone knows??
See here: How to replace the battery in your Apple Remote - Apple Support
The battery compartment will have a groove, which should fit a flat rounded object, like a thin coin. Then turn it 90° counterclockwise to unlock and open up that compartment. It uses either a BR2032 or CR2032 battery.
